Sutil confirms move to Sauber for 2014
Sauber have confirmed one of its two drivers for the 2014 season after the announcement that Adrian Sutil will move from Force India to the Swiss team next year. Sutil left Formula 1 in 2011 but rejoined Force India for the 2013 season and impressed in the opening races but failed to score points thanks to reliability issues. He eventually finished behind team-mate Paul di Resta in the standings. With Vijay Mallya's decision to re-hire Nico Hulkenberg and sign Sergio Perez from McLaren, Sutil was forced to look elsewhere, but Sauber team principal Monisha Kaltenborn revealed that talks have been ongoing since September.
